Employment Agency License Renewal

South Carolina Employment Agency License Renewal is the process of renewing a license issued by the South Carolina Department of Labor, Licensing and Regulation (SC LLR) for a business that provides services related to the placement of employees. This includes staffing, recruiting, and placement of individuals in temporary, part-time, and/or full-time positions. There are two types of South Carolina Employment Agency License Renewal: Standard and Corporate. The Standard license renewal requires a renewal fee of $100, and the Corporate license renewal requires a renewal fee of $150. Both renewals require the completion of an application and the submission of any additional required documents.

A staffing agency makes their profit by charging a markup that could be anywhere between 25% and 100% of the employee's wages depending on the job. They could also assess additional fees depending on what other services they provide, like payroll (including payroll taxes) or benefits administration.
